The global vascular access devices market is expected to grow at a compound annual growth rate (CAGR) of 5.83% between 2024 and 2031, rising from USD 3.63 billion in 2023 to USD 5.71 billion by 2031. This growth is primarily driven by the increasing prevalence of chronic illnesses, a rise in hospital admissions, and ongoing improvements in global healthcare infrastructure.
Vascular access devices are medical tools used to deliver medications, fluids, nutrients, and blood directly into the bloodstream. These include devices such as peripherally inserted central catheters (PICCs), central venous catheters (CVCs), implantable ports, and peripheral intravenous catheters (PIVCs). Advances in healthcare and medical device technologies have led to significant improvements in the design, materials, and integration of imaging technologies in these devices. Enhanced flexibility, better biocompatibility, and the use of innovative materials have all contributed to better patient outcomes. Demand for these devices is increasing due to the surge in lifestyle-related diseases, a preference for minimally invasive procedures, and continual product innovation.
Example: In May 2024, Teleflex Inc. launched the Arrow EZ-IO Intraosseous Access Procedure Tray, which includes the first FDA-approved battery-powered driver suitable for sterile environments. This innovation aims to simplify vascular access in emergency settings.
However, concerns like infection risks and sepsis from long-term catheter use could pose barriers to market expansion.

Chronic Disease Surge to Drive Market Growth
The increasing incidence of chronic diseases such as cancer, cardiovascular, and urological disorders is one of the primary factors propelling the demand for vascular access devices. These conditions often require long-term treatments like dialysis and chemotherapy, which necessitate dependable vascular access. The aging global population further amplifies this demand, as older adults are more prone to such illnesses.
Example: According to the National Institutes of Health (NIH), the number of adults aged 50+ with at least one chronic condition will nearly double—from 71.5 million in 2020 to 142.6 million by 2050. The World Health Organization (WHO) predicts that by 2050, the global population aged 60+ will reach 2.1 billion.
Technological Advancements in Device Design
Standard vascular access options include central venous catheters (CVCs), arteriovenous fistulas (AVFs), and arteriovenous grafts (AVGs). Innovations in design—such as better catheter tips and advanced coatings—are enhancing performance by improving blood flow and reducing clotting and infection risks. AVFs, in particular, are gaining preference due to their reliability and lower complication rates.
Example: In September 2023, Laminate Medical Technologies received FDA clearance for its VasQ External Vascular Support device, which helps form AVFs for dialysis. Clinical trials showed that 80% of patients using VasQ were able to stop using central catheters within a year, thereby lowering infection risks.
Drug Administration as the Leading Application
The largest share of the vascular access devices market is attributed to drug delivery applications. These devices provide reliable long-term access for administering treatments such as chemotherapy, making them invaluable for patients requiring ongoing IV therapy. They help prevent complications like infections or vein damage from repeated needle use.
Example: A study published in the British Medical Journal in July 2024 confirmed that vascular access devices, when paired with proper safety measures, significantly reduce infection risks in hospitalized patients.
Regional Insights – North America Leads the Market
North America holds the dominant share of the global market, thanks to its advanced healthcare systems, rising chronic disease rates, and strong regulatory support. Technological innovations and demographic shifts—like an aging population—further drive demand in the region.
Example: The 2023 U.S. Renal Data System report indicated that over 85% of patients initiating hemodialysis used a catheter, with three-quarters lacking permanent access—up from 65% in 2018—highlighting increased device usage in the U.S.
Future Outlook (2024 – 2031)
The future of vascular access devices is set to be shaped by cutting-edge developments such as wearable tech, remote monitoring of AV flow, image-guided systems, and 3D-printed devices. Innovations like Abbott’s Ultreon 1.0, launched in October 2023, use near-infrared light to provide high-resolution imaging from inside blood vessels, enhancing precision in complex procedures. Additionally, FDA approvals of devices like WavelinQ and Ellipsys for minimally invasive AVF creation suggest a growing trend toward advanced endovascular techniques.
